What Youll Do:
Accounts Payable Processing: Review verify and process vendor invoices and expense reports using three-way match and direct entry methods.
Expense Report Review: Ensure appropriate documentation receipts and approvals are in place prior to payment.
Journal Entries and Month-End Support: Prepare journal entries and assist with month-end close activities and reporting.
Invoice and Records Management: File vendor invoices expense reports billing invoices and journal entries; maintain accounts payable files and records retention per company policy.
Payment Processing: Assist with check processing delivery and mailing as needed.
Systems and Data Entry: Enter accounting data accurately learn integrated accounting systems and support the transition of multiple business units onto unified systems.
Process Support: Follow approval workflows authorization requirements and internal procedures to ensure compliance and accuracy.
